AlphaKretin posted:Zephyr's Dive Bomb gets better at later ranks right? Was such a let down to finally get the plat to buy a slot to get a frame I'd been looking forward to, have tons of fun flying around, rank up and unlock Literally !Jump (From Final Fantasy, the reason I wanted Zephyr), only to slam down on a Venus enemy's head for maybe half it's health bar. Most people, myself included, mainly use Zephyr for her 1 and 3. If you really want to use Dive Bomb though, stick a Heavy Impact on her; Dive Bomb activates it from any height, giving you some nice AOE CC on demand.
